About

Conor Clark is a journalist, presenter and producer who specialises in issues relating to the LGBTQ+ community, with a particular focus on politics, human rights and current affairs. He has interviewed prominent political figures including the Prime Minister, Mayor of London and the Executive Director of UNAIDS, with cultural icons such as Kate Nash, Jinkx Monsoon and Anastacia also among those he has worked with. His reporting includes in depth coverage of being gay under Taliban rule in Afghanistan, the state of LGBTQ+ rights in the UK (including the back and forth on banning so-called ‘conversion therapy’), and prominent sexual health topics, including the 2022 mpox outbreak and the goal of ending new cases of HIV by 2030.

Clark is currently freelance. He has previously been the Content Editor at Gay Star News, which he helped relaunch as part of the JOE Media Group. He was previously the Current Affairs and Community Editor at GAY TIMES where he wrote cover stories on Nadia Whittome, Gottmik and Violet Chachki, as well as being a Producer at LBC where he helped to drive the news agenda across multiple national radio shows, including those presented by Matt Frei and Sangita Myska.
